What's cybersecurity all about?
Cybersecurity is the practice of guarding systems, networks, and programs from digital attacks. These cyberattacks are generally aimed at penetrating, changing, or destroying sensitive information; exacting money from users through ransomware, or interposing normal business processes.
Enforcing effective cybersecurity measures is particularly gruelling today because there are more devices than people, and attackers are getting more innovative.
A successful cybersecurity posture has multiple layers of protection spread across the computers, networks, programs, or data that one intends to keep safe. People, processes, and technology must be all around one another to produce an effective defence from cyberattacks.
People
Users must understand and misbehave with introductory data protection and privacy security principles like choosing strong passwords, being cautious of attachments in email, and backing up data. Learn further about introductory cybersecurity principles from these Top 10 Cyber Tips( PDF).
Processes
Associations must have a framework for how they deal with both tried and successful cyberattacks. One well-admired model, the NIST cybersecurity frame, can guide you. It explains how you can identify attacks, cover systems, descry and respond to threats, and recover from successful attacks.
Technology is essential to giving organizations and individuals the computer security tools demanded to protect themselves from cyberattacks. Three main realities must be defended endpoint bias like computers, smart devices, and routers; networks; and the cloud. Common technology used to cover these entities include coming-generation firewalls, Domain Name System( DNS) filtering, malware protection, antivirus software, and email security solutions.
Best practices for cybersecurity
espousing stylish practices for cybersecurity can significantly reduce the risk of cyberattacks.
Then are three crucial practices
Regular software and operating system updates
streamlining software and operating systems regularly helps
to patch vulnerabilities and enhance security measures against implicit
threats.
Using strong and unique passwords
Creating strong and unique passwords for each online account
can enhance cybersecurity, as cyberattacks frequently exploit weak or stolen
passwords.
enforcing multi-factor authentication (MFA)
Multi-factor authentication involves multiple identification
forms before account access, reducing the threat of unauthorized access. Cisco
Duo includes MFA that can integrate with utmost major applications as well as
custom apps.
Following these practices enhances cybersecurity and
protects digital assets. It's vital to stay watchful and informed about the
rearmost threats and security measures to stay ahead of cybercriminals.
